What Is Choking? Comprehending the Emergency

Choking happens when an international item obstructs the throat or windpipe, protecting against air from reaching the lungs. This obstruction can be triggered by food things like meat or little objects such as coins or playthings. In a lot of cases, individuals may initially cough or trick as their body attempts to remove the item obstructing their respiratory tract. Nevertheless, if these activities fall short and breathing quits altogether, instant intervention is necessary.

Types of Choking

Partial Choking: The individual can still take a breath yet may show indicators of distress. Complete Choking: The respiratory tract is fully blocked, and the individual can not breathe at all.

Signs of Choking

Identifying choking calls for keen monitoring. Typical signs include:

    Inability to talk or cry Difficulty breathing or loud breathing Clutching at the throat (global indication for choking) Skin turning blue (cyanosis), specifically around lips and fingertips

Choking First Aid: Quick Tips That Can Conserve a Life

When a person is choking, every second counts. Here are quick steps you need to comply with:

Step 1: Evaluate the Situation

First and foremost, establish whether the individual can cough or take a breath. If they can cough vigorously, encourage them to proceed coughing as it might help displace the obstruction.

Step 2: Ask for Help

If you believe full choking (the individual can not take a breath), call emergency situation services immediately while preparing to administer first aid.

Step 3: Carry out Back Blows

For adults and kids over one years of age:

Stand behind them with one arm throughout their breast for support. Use your various other hand to deliver five strong blows between their shoulder blades with the heel of your hand.

Step 4: Administer Stomach Drives (Heimlich Maneuver)

If back strikes do not function:

Stand behind them. Make a hand with one hand and area it just over their navel. Grasp your clenched fist with your other hand and do fast internal and upward thrusts till the things appears or they lose consciousness.

Step 5: For Newborns Under One Year Old

Hold the infant face down on your lower arm with their head less than their chest. Deliver 5 back strikes between their shoulder blades using your palm. If unsuccessful, turn them over and offer five breast thrusts using two fingers in the facility of their chest.

Understanding DRSABCD in First Aid Training

DRSABCD represent Risk, Action, Send for aid, Airway, Breathing, CPR (Cardiopulmonary Resuscitation), Defibrillation-- an essential structure utilized in first aid programs worldwide.

D - Danger

Ensure that there's no threat existing before approaching the victim.

R - Response

Check if they are responsive by drinking them carefully and asking if they are okay.

S - Send for Help

If less competent or in distress due to choking, call emergency situation solutions immediately.

A - Airway

Clear any visible blockages from their mouth if possible.

B - Breathing

Look for regular breathing; if missing do CPR as needed.

C - CPR

If subconscious yet not breathing typically after choking has actually been managed efficiently:

image

    Start CPR quickly up until professional assistance arrives.
